@@ -746,16 +841,18 @@
     {
         const int *p = ciphersuite_preference;
         int *q = supported_ciphersuites;
+        size_t i;
+        size_t max = sizeof(supported_ciphersuites) / sizeof(int);
 
         memset( supported_ciphersuites, 0x00, sizeof(supported_ciphersuites) );
 
-        while( *p != 0 )
+        /* Leave room for a final 0 */
+        for( i = 0; i < max - 1 && p[i] != 0; i++ )
         {
-            if( ssl_ciphersuite_from_id( *p ) != NULL )
-                *(q++) = *p;
-
-            p++;
+            if( ssl_ciphersuite_from_id( p[i] ) != NULL )
+                *(q++) = p[i];
         }
+
         supported_init = 1;
     }
